WebBrønsted-Lowry theory of acids and bases. The Brønsted-Lowry theory describes acid-base interactions in terms of proton transfer between chemical species. A Brønsted-Lowry acid is any species that can donate a proton, \text {H}^+ H+, and a base is any species that can accept a proton. In terms of chemical structure, this means that any ... An inorganic acid (also called a mineral acid) is an acid derived from one or more inorganic compounds. All inorganic acids form hydrogen ions and the conjugate base ions when dissolved in water. WebJan 30, 2024 · In chemistry, acids and bases have been defined differently by three sets of theories. One is the Arrhenius definition, which revolves around the idea that acids are substances that ionize (break off) in an aqueous solution to produce hydrogen (H +) ions while bases produce hydroxide (OH-) ions in solution. In the chemical properties of acids and bases, we now focus on bases. Bases change the colour of litmus from red to blue. They are bitter in taste. Bases lose their basicity when mixed with acids. Bases react with acids to form salt and water. This process is called Neutralisation Reaction (Read). razpis policijaWebChemical properties of bases. Reaction with metal – Bases dissolved in water, which forms alkali’s, when reacted with metals, forms hydrogen gas and salts. Example: 2NaOH + Zn → Na 2 ZnO 2 + H 2. Reaction with non-metal oxides – Bases react with non-metal oxides to form salt and water.
